Transaction a77c826057950635b3bfd96828b4f53b61ea20e11f3dc91ac39d3a956127087d
1 Input
1 Output
-
a77c826057950635b3bfd96828b4f53b61ea20e11f3dc91ac39d3a956127087d:0
- value
- 1501927
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ef35fc7b9102df05ebc98a09477dd0daf106dbdf OP_EQUAL
- address
- 3PVr6RT5XMXVNXwuvpfthtJcSCYCN661Gj